Exhibit E — Reclamation Plan <br /> 6.4.5 EXHIBIT E - Reclamation Plan <br /> (1) In preparing the Reclamation Plan, the Operator/Applicant should be specific in <br /> terms of addressing such items as final grading (including drainage), seeding, <br /> fertilizing, revegetation (trees, shrubs, etc.), and topsoiling. Operators/Applicants <br /> are encouraged to allow flexibility in their plans by committing themselves to <br /> ranges of numbers (e.g., 6"-12" of topsoil) rather than specific figures. <br /> (2) The Reclamation Plan shall include provisions for, or satisfactory explanation of, <br /> all general requirements for the type of reclamation proposed to be implemented <br /> by the Operator/Applicant. Reclamation shall be required on all the affected <br /> land. The Reclamation Plans shall include: <br /> (a) A description of the type(s) of reclamation the Operator/Applicant <br /> proposes to achieve in the reclamation of the affected land, why each was <br /> chosen, the amount of acreage accorded to each, and a general <br /> discussion of methods of reclamation as related to the mechanics of <br /> earthmoving; <br /> (b) A comparison of the proposed post-mining land use to other land uses in <br /> the vicinity and to adopted state and local land use plans and programs. <br /> In those instances where the post-mining land use is for industrial, <br /> residential, or commercial purposes and such use is not reasonably <br /> assured, a plan for revegetation shall be submitted. Appropriate evidence <br /> supporting such reasonable assurance shall be submitted; <br /> (c) A description of how the Reclamation Plan will be implemented to meet <br /> each applicable requirement of Section 3.1; <br /> (d) Where applicable, plans for topsoil segregation, preservation, and <br /> replacement; for stabilization, compaction, and grading of spoil; and for <br /> revegetation. The revegetation plan shall contain a list of the preferred <br /> species of grass, legumes, forbs, shrubs or trees to be planted, the <br /> method and rates of seeding and planting, the estimated availability of <br /> viable seeds in sufficient quantities of the species proposed to be used, <br /> and the proposed time of seeding and planting; <br /> (e) A plan or schedule indicating how and when reclamation will be <br /> implemented. Such plan or schedule shall not be tied to any specific date <br /> but shall be tied to implementation or completion of different stages of the <br /> mining operation as described in Subparagraph 6.4.4(1)(e). The plan or <br /> schedule shall include: <br /> (i) An estimate of the periods of time which will be required for the <br /> various stages or phases of reclamation; <br /> (ii) A description of the size and location of each area to be reclaimed <br /> during each phase; and <br /> (iii) An outline of the sequence in which each stage or phase of <br /> reclamation will be carried out. <br /> (The schedule need not be separate and distinct from the Reclamation <br /> Plan, but may be incorporated therein.) <br /> (f) A description of each of the following: <br /> Varra Companies, Inc.
